/sound/synth/ |
D | Makefile | 7 snd-util-mem-objs := util_mem.o 10 obj-$(CONFIG_SND_EMU10K1) += snd-util-mem.o 11 obj-$(CONFIG_SND_TRIDENT) += snd-util-mem.o 12 obj-$(CONFIG_SND_SBAWE_SEQ) += snd-util-mem.o
|
/sound/isa/msnd/ |
D | msnd_pinnacle.c | 684 static int snd_msnd_write_cfg_mem(int cfg, int num, int mem) in snd_msnd_write_cfg_mem() argument 688 mem >>= 8; in snd_msnd_write_cfg_mem() 689 wmem = (u16)(mem & 0xfff); in snd_msnd_write_cfg_mem() 712 u16 io1, u16 irq, int mem) in snd_msnd_write_cfg_logical() argument 722 if (snd_msnd_write_cfg_mem(cfg, num, mem)) in snd_msnd_write_cfg_logical() 753 static long mem[SNDRV_CARDS] = SNDRV_DEFAULT_PORT; variable 793 module_param_hw_array(mem, long, iomem, NULL, 0444); 814 if (irq[i] == SNDRV_AUTO_PORT || mem[i] == SNDRV_AUTO_PORT) { in snd_msnd_isa_match() 853 if (!(mem[i] == 0xb0000 || in snd_msnd_isa_match() 854 mem[i] == 0xc8000 || in snd_msnd_isa_match() [all …]
|
/sound/pci/ |
D | cs5530.c | 104 void __iomem *mem; in snd_cs5530_create() local 133 mem = pci_ioremap_bar(pci, 0); in snd_cs5530_create() 134 if (mem == NULL) { in snd_cs5530_create() 139 map = readw(mem + 0x18); in snd_cs5530_create() 140 iounmap(mem); in snd_cs5530_create()
|
/sound/pci/emu10k1/ |
D | memory.c | 83 blk->first_page = get_aligned_page(blk->mem.offset); in emu10k1_memblk_init() 84 blk->last_page = get_aligned_page(blk->mem.offset + blk->mem.size - 1); in emu10k1_memblk_init() 211 blk = get_emu10k1_memblk(p, mem.list); in search_empty() 224 blk->mem.offset = aligned_page_offset(page); /* set aligned offset */ in search_empty() 457 if ((p = blk->mem.list.prev) != &hdr->block) { in get_single_page_range() 458 q = get_emu10k1_memblk(p, mem.list); in get_single_page_range() 463 if ((p = blk->mem.list.next) != &hdr->block) { in get_single_page_range() 464 q = get_emu10k1_memblk(p, mem.list); in get_single_page_range()
|
/sound/soc/ti/ |
D | davinci-i2s.c | 650 struct resource *mem, *res; in davinci_i2s_probe() local 655 mem = platform_get_resource_byname(pdev, IORESOURCE_MEM, "mpu"); in davinci_i2s_probe() 656 if (!mem) { in davinci_i2s_probe() 659 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in davinci_i2s_probe() 660 if (!mem) { in davinci_i2s_probe() 666 io_base = devm_ioremap_resource(&pdev->dev, mem); in davinci_i2s_probe() 679 dma_data->addr = (dma_addr_t)(mem->start + DAVINCI_MCBSP_DXR_REG); in davinci_i2s_probe() 694 dma_data->addr = (dma_addr_t)(mem->start + DAVINCI_MCBSP_DRR_REG); in davinci_i2s_probe()
|
D | davinci-mcasp.c | 2104 struct resource *mem, *res, *dat; in davinci_mcasp_probe() local 2128 mem = platform_get_resource_byname(pdev, IORESOURCE_MEM, "mpu"); in davinci_mcasp_probe() 2129 if (!mem) { in davinci_mcasp_probe() 2132 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in davinci_mcasp_probe() 2133 if (!mem) { in davinci_mcasp_probe() 2139 mcasp->base = devm_ioremap_resource(&pdev->dev, mem); in davinci_mcasp_probe() 2246 dma_data->addr = mem->start + davinci_mcasp_txdma_offset(pdata); in davinci_mcasp_probe() 2268 mem->start + davinci_mcasp_rxdma_offset(pdata); in davinci_mcasp_probe()
|
/sound/soc/codecs/ |
D | wm_adsp.c | 832 if (dsp->mem[i].type == type) in wm_adsp_find_region() 833 return &dsp->mem[i]; in wm_adsp_find_region() 838 static unsigned int wm_adsp_region_to_reg(struct wm_adsp_region const *mem, in wm_adsp_region_to_reg() argument 841 switch (mem->type) { in wm_adsp_region_to_reg() 843 return mem->base + (offset * 3); in wm_adsp_region_to_reg() 848 return mem->base + (offset * 2); in wm_adsp_region_to_reg() 855 static unsigned int wm_halo_region_to_reg(struct wm_adsp_region const *mem, in wm_halo_region_to_reg() argument 858 switch (mem->type) { in wm_halo_region_to_reg() 861 return mem->base + (offset * 4); in wm_halo_region_to_reg() 864 return (mem->base + (offset * 3)) & ~0x3; in wm_halo_region_to_reg() [all …]
|
D | wm_adsp.h | 81 const struct wm_adsp_region *mem; member 120 unsigned int (*region_to_reg)(struct wm_adsp_region const *mem,
|
D | wm2200.c | 2224 wm2200->dsp[0].mem = wm2200_dsp1_regions; in wm2200_i2c_probe() 2228 wm2200->dsp[1].mem = wm2200_dsp2_regions; in wm2200_i2c_probe()
|
D | cs47l24.c | 1244 cs47l24->core.adsp[i].mem = cs47l24_dsp_regions[i - 1]; in cs47l24_probe()
|
D | cs47l15.c | 1400 cs47l15->core.adsp[0].mem = cs47l15_dsp1_regions; in cs47l15_probe()
|
D | wm5102.c | 2056 wm5102->core.adsp[0].mem = wm5102_dsp1_regions; in wm5102_probe()
|
D | cs47l35.c | 1693 cs47l35->core.adsp[i].mem = cs47l35_dsp_regions[i]; in cs47l35_probe()
|
D | cs47l92.c | 1952 cs47l92->core.adsp[0].mem = cs47l92_dsp1_regions; in cs47l92_probe()
|
/sound/soc/tegra/ |
D | tegra20_ac97.c | 305 struct resource *mem; in tegra20_ac97_platform_probe() local 324 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in tegra20_ac97_platform_probe() 325 regs = devm_ioremap_resource(&pdev->dev, mem); in tegra20_ac97_platform_probe() 360 ac97->capture_dma_data.addr = mem->start + TEGRA20_AC97_FIFO_RX1; in tegra20_ac97_platform_probe() 364 ac97->playback_dma_data.addr = mem->start + TEGRA20_AC97_FIFO_TX1; in tegra20_ac97_platform_probe()
|
D | tegra20_i2s.c | 328 struct resource *mem; in tegra20_i2s_platform_probe() local 349 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in tegra20_i2s_platform_probe() 350 regs = devm_ioremap_resource(&pdev->dev, mem); in tegra20_i2s_platform_probe() 364 i2s->capture_dma_data.addr = mem->start + TEGRA20_I2S_FIFO2; in tegra20_i2s_platform_probe() 368 i2s->playback_dma_data.addr = mem->start + TEGRA20_I2S_FIFO1; in tegra20_i2s_platform_probe()
|
D | tegra20_spdif.c | 254 struct resource *mem, *dmareq; in tegra20_spdif_platform_probe() local 272 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in tegra20_spdif_platform_probe() 273 regs = devm_ioremap_resource(&pdev->dev, mem); in tegra20_spdif_platform_probe() 291 spdif->playback_dma_data.addr = mem->start + TEGRA20_SPDIF_DATA_OUT; in tegra20_spdif_platform_probe()
|
/sound/pci/mixart/ |
D | mixart_hwdep.h | 31 #define MIXART_MEM(mgr,x) ((mgr)->mem[0].virt + (x)) 32 #define MIXART_REG(mgr,x) ((mgr)->mem[1].virt + (x))
|
D | mixart.c | 1104 iounmap(mgr->mem[i].virt); in snd_mixart_free() 1281 mgr->mem[i].phys = pci_resource_start(pci, i); in snd_mixart_probe() 1282 mgr->mem[i].virt = pci_ioremap_bar(pci, i); in snd_mixart_probe() 1283 if (!mgr->mem[i].virt) { in snd_mixart_probe() 1285 mgr->mem[i].phys); in snd_mixart_probe() 1338 mgr->mem[0].phys, mgr->mem[1].phys, mgr->irq, i); in snd_mixart_probe()
|
D | mixart.h | 62 struct mem_area mem[2]; member
|
/sound/soc/jz4740/ |
D | jz4740-i2s.c | 97 struct resource *mem; member 498 struct resource *mem; in jz4740_i2s_dev_probe() local 510 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in jz4740_i2s_dev_probe() 511 i2s->base = devm_ioremap_resource(&pdev->dev, mem); in jz4740_i2s_dev_probe() 515 i2s->phys_base = mem->start; in jz4740_i2s_dev_probe()
|
/sound/soc/atmel/ |
D | atmel-i2s.c | 594 struct resource *mem; in atmel_i2s_probe() local 613 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in atmel_i2s_probe() 614 base = devm_ioremap_resource(&pdev->dev, mem); in atmel_i2s_probe() 684 dev->playback.addr = (dma_addr_t)mem->start + ATMEL_I2SC_THR; in atmel_i2s_probe() 686 dev->capture.addr = (dma_addr_t)mem->start + ATMEL_I2SC_RHR; in atmel_i2s_probe()
|
D | mchp-i2s-mcc.c | 884 struct resource *mem; in mchp_i2s_mcc_probe() local 895 mem = platform_get_resource(pdev, IORESOURCE_MEM, 0); in mchp_i2s_mcc_probe() 896 base = devm_ioremap_resource(&pdev->dev, mem); in mchp_i2s_mcc_probe() 952 dev->playback.addr = (dma_addr_t)mem->start + MCHP_I2SMCC_THR; in mchp_i2s_mcc_probe() 953 dev->capture.addr = (dma_addr_t)mem->start + MCHP_I2SMCC_RHR; in mchp_i2s_mcc_probe()
|
/sound/soc/intel/common/ |
D | sst-firmware.c | 177 static struct dw_dma_chip *dw_probe(struct device *dev, struct resource *mem, in dw_probe() argument 188 chip->regs = devm_ioremap_resource(dev, mem); in dw_probe() 268 struct resource mem; in sst_dma_new() local 292 memset(&mem, 0, sizeof(mem)); in sst_dma_new() 294 mem.start = sst->addr.lpe_base + sst_pdata->dma_base; in sst_dma_new() 295 mem.end = sst->addr.lpe_base + sst_pdata->dma_base + sst_pdata->dma_size - 1; in sst_dma_new() 296 mem.flags = IORESOURCE_MEM; in sst_dma_new() 299 dma->chip = dw_probe(sst->dma_dev, &mem, sst_pdata->irq); in sst_dma_new()
|
/sound/soc/sh/rcar/ |
D | dma.c | 62 static struct rsnd_mod mem = { variable 722 rsnd_mod_name(mod[i] ? mod[i] : &mem), in rsnd_dma_of_path() 789 rsnd_mod_name(mod_from ? mod_from : &mem), in rsnd_dma_alloc() 790 rsnd_mod_name(mod_to ? mod_to : &mem)); in rsnd_dma_alloc() 848 return rsnd_mod_init(NULL, &mem, &mem_ops, NULL, 0, 0); in rsnd_dma_probe()
|